Together, we will become the world's leading cancer reference laboratory.Position Summary:Pathologists will be responsible for accurate and efficient interpretation of Molecular Oncology results utilizing Next-Generation Sequencing (NGS), Sanger sequencing, PCR, fragment analysis or other techniques.Pathologists will be responsible for ensuring reports contain appropriate interpretive comments relevant to acquired and/or inherited hematologic or solid tumors as well as prognostic and therapeutic recommendations.In addition, you will seek to provide safe and efficient pathology and laboratory services to NeoGenomics and will provide advice on pathology and laboratory matters and professional standards of practice. Responsibilities include but are not limited to:
  • Performs interpretation of molecular results to include next generation sequencing as well as electronic release of reviewed cases,
  • Performs quality control and assurance procedures
  • Participates in day-to-day operations, including molecular case sign out with full time availability to interact with clients for Pre-Analytical, Analytical, and Post-Analytical questions.
  • Provides expertise and assistance to technologists and technicians to resolve case issues.
  • Serves as Delegated Clinical Consultant when assigned by site Medical Director.
  • Works closely with clinical and administrative staff to ensure the highest standards of turnaround time, quality, and customer service are maintained
  • Establishes effective relationships with referring physicians and ensures excellent client follow-up.
  • Provides input in the decision- making process regarding utilization of state-of-the-art technologies, as well as innovative diagnostic or therapeutic testing in Hematopathology and Solid Tumors.
  • Assists in developing new testing services based on medical/scientific advances and patient/client needs.
  • May participate in presenting at national scientific meetings, and in preparing publications for submission to peer-reviewed journals
  • Supports a culture of teamwork
Experience:
  • M.D. or D.O. Degree required; Board certification or board eligibility in Molecular Genetics Pathology through the American Board of Pathology or Medical Genetics or Clinical Molecular Genetics through the American Board of Medical Genetics
  • At least two years’ experience signing out Molecular Oncology cases working with NGS
